General Comments
The Royal Oak is one of the nicest restaurants I have been to in a long time. It is an award winning, non-smoking restaurant, which makes for a refreshing change. Finally you can go into a pub and not come out smelling of cigarette smoke.
The whole pub and restaurant are beautifully decorated, and spotlessly clean. The food is all home-cooked, and is simply superb. The home-made pate is to die for - highly recommended. I do know that they source most of their produce from local suppliers, which also make for a refreshing change - nothing frozen or microwaved!
All the staff are extremely pleasant and helfpul, and nothing is too much trouble. Plates are taken away in good time, and good time rest between each course.
From start to finish we did not have one single complaint - and I am extremely picky. This is definitely one to recommend and will be our regular from now on! Very highly recommended.
